Angiogenesis



Research from Chiba University has provided new information about angiogenesis



September 9th, 2008

"Hepatocellular carcinoma is one of the most common cancers. alpha-Fetoprotein is strongly expressed in most patients with hepatocellular carcinoma, and high levels of alpha-fetoprotein expression have been reported as an independent prognostic factor. However, there have been few reports on the reasons for poor prognosis," scientists writing in the Journal of Gastroenterology and Hepatology report.
